Summary When 12-year-old Timothy Temple stumbled across an old diary in the ruins of Riverton Manor, he learns more of an old legend - 'Guardians of Elvira', who disappeared centuries ago, without a word. Has young Timothy learned more of his new home history? Or has he uncovered something sinister? Strange things begin to happen in the small island of 'Elvira Isle'; dead bodies are found on the road unexpectedly and strange marks written in blood appear on top of the victims foreheads. These blood marks say an ancient evil will rise from the dead, seeking vengeance among the living. Timothy discovers the only person who can stop this chaos is the myth itself - a myth who hasn't been seen or heard of in centuries. With assistance given from both of his younger sister AJ and Sally Jones, The three will do anything to solve the old mystery, while solving a murder case, not knowing the dangers of being founded out. Three Siblings... One Legend... Who will die?
